Reuters are reporting that shares of UltraTech Cement Ltd have fallen by as much as 7% to 3380 rupees. The lowest figure since 8 July.

UltraTech Cement hits four month low

Stock's 20-day exponential moving average (EMA) has cut below its 50-day EMA.

Stock price has cut below its 200-day EMA at 3520 rupees, also seen negative for stock.

Trend Intensity indicator rises to 15 points from 12 November level of 13, suggesting start of a new downtrend.
